< Mating Mark Alignment
>
1. Turn the steering wheel sensor clockwise fully. Then turn it back
approximately 2-3/4 turns counterclockwise to align the mating marks.
2. Align the mating marks on the clock spring and the steering wheel sensor,
and install the steering wheel sensor to the column switch assembly.
3. Connect the steering wheel sensor connector.

Fig. 11: Checking Operation Of Power Seat Motor
Courtesy of MITSUBISHI MOTOR SALES OF AMERICA.
2. Check that when the battery is directly connected to the motor terminal, the
motor turns smoothly and each adjusting mechanism operates as stated below
for each motor:
1. Connect the battery power supply to the terminal 1 and ground the
terminal 2 for the rear reclining side, front slide side.
2. Connect the battery power supply to the terminal 2 and ground the
terminal 1 for the front reclining side, rear slide side.
3. Connect the battery power supply to the terminal 2 and ground the
terminal 3 for the front height down side and connect the battery power
supply to the terminal 3 and ground the terminal 2 for the front height up
side.
4. Connect the battery power supply to the terminal 3 and ground the
terminal 4 for the rear height up side and connect the battery power supply
to the terminal 4 and ground the terminal 3 for the rear height down side.
3. If abnormality was found, check the power seat adjuster assembly.
